Narrative Essays (Sequence/Time for storytelling) 8 words: again, soon, and then, later, forever, next, first (second, etc.), finally, Descriptive Essays (Addition/Contrast for vivid details) 6 words: compared to, however, on the contrary, in contrast, on the other hand, in addition, Expository Essays (Cause/Example for explanation) 10 words: because, for example, for the same reason, take the case of, as I have noted, as has been noted, as a result, moreover, for instance, as I have said, Persuasive Essays (Emphasis/Concession for argument) 12 words: I think…, obviously, always, besides, absolutely, summing up, on the whole, in any case, on this occasion, definitely, in conclusion, without a doubt, All Types (Versatile Connectors) 2 words: and, but,
